Protein helps to recover from childbirth and builds new muscles. This can help you shed excess weight once you have given birth. It can also help you feel fuller for longer and prevent you from snacking on food items that don’t fill you up.

To make sure you’re getting enough protein eat a variety of healthy whole foods, such as lean meats and poultry, fish, beans, nuts, eggs and dairy products with low fat. These are foods that contain all the essential amino acids your body requires. They are also less high in saturated fats and methylmercury that can cause harm to your baby and placenta.

Although a high-protein diet could be beneficial for women who want to shed weight however, it’s important to bear in mind that it’s possible to overindulge in protein intake. According to the U.S. Department of Agriculture, MyPlate eating plan, the amount of protein you should consume will vary based upon your gender, age, and your level of activity.

For women who are pregnant or attempting to become pregnant, it’s important to eat protein-rich foods to give your growing baby the extra nutrients it needs. Protein plays a significant role in developing and sustaining your baby’s brain, bones and other organs.

It’s best to get your protein from a diverse variety of sources, as different kinds of proteins have distinct advantages. Lean turkey, lean beef and chicken are all excellent sources of protein and rich in vitamins and minerals. They also contain essential fatty acids which safeguard your baby’s heart and brain.

Non-meat sources of protein include beans, seeds, grains and nuts. For those who require more protein, there are protein drinks that can be used as supplements.

If you need to add more protein to your diet, talk to an expert in nutrition about the best options for you. Some of the options are whey, hemp, or soy protein powders.

A recent study has found that a diet rich in protein could aid in improving body weight control in the postpartum period. The study, which included 120,000 participants, found that those who consumed more whole-food protein were less likely to gain weight than those who ate more processed and red meat.

Fruits are often associated with juicy, bright fruits such as peaches and plums. However, there are many vegetables that are fruits, too, including tomatoes and peppers, which are eaten as snacks or as a part of meals.

While it’s not a crystal clear distinction, in actual life, people often refer to one food as one a fruit while the other is one a vegetable. This is a typical method of describing produce because the distinction is often blurred by the fact that the majority of the foods we consume even those considered to be vegetables, have distinct flavor and texture that makes them hard to differentiate from their fruit counterparts.

In scientific terms an example of a fruit is the mature ovary of an annual flowering plant that has one or more seeds. A vegetable is any edible part of a plant which can also be eaten, including its stems and roots.

Certain plants, such as strawberries and grapes are naturally sweet. Others are bitter, like beets and potatoes.

Both vegetables and fruits are high in nutrition as well as low in fat and calories. They are high in vitamins, minerals and dietary fiber. They can help you lose weight and help keep your heart healthy.

Vitamin C and Folic acid in fruits can help lower blood pressure. Vegetables, on the other hand, can lower your risk of developing kidney stones. Additionally, the antioxidants in vegetables and fruits are beneficial for your immune system, helping to fight off infections and disease.

If you’re looking to lose weight, you should eat 2 to 5 cups of fruit and vegetables every day. This is a great way to ensure you’re getting all the nutrients your body requires without overdoing it with calories.

In between meals, you can snack on vegetables and fruits. This will help keep your blood sugar levels steady and prevent you from overeating later in the day. And don’t forget to eat plenty of water, which helps your body rid itself of harmful toxins and helps keep your cells hydrated.

One of the most efficient ways to shed weight after pregnancy is by eating tasty food choices. One excellent way to achieve this is to swap refined grains for whole grains. These grains are full of nutrients and provide numerous health benefits, including increased digestion and overall health of the gut.

Look for whole grains on ingredient labels to get the most out of your grains. Make sure they’re high up or at the top of the list. You can find them in a variety of food items, like pastas, breads and rice.

Many grains are considered to be whole grains. However, there are some that aren’t whole grains — for instance, pearl barley has been stripped of its bran.

In order to be considered whole grain, the kernel must retain the exact same proportions of bran and germ as it did in its unprocessed form. This is done by recombining the bran, germ and endosperm (a process called reconstitution), or by processing the kernel to remove the bran and germ, but retain the endosperm.

When it comes to nutrition, whole grains are an excellent source of plant-based proteins minerals, vitamins phytochemicals, and fibre. They include the B vitamins Thiamin, Riboflavin, and Niacin. Folate (folic acid), which is vital for pregnant women or those who are trying to conceive, is also included.

They also are a fantastic source of iron, which is important in the production of red blood cells and the prevention of anemia. It is recommended to select whole grains that are rich in fiber content, which helps regulate digestion and prevent weight gain.

A healthy diet should include diverse whole grains, such as cereals, breads, pastas and beans. Try to consume at least three servings of whole grains a day, and choose ones that are rich in fiber in the diet.

Whole grains are loaded with health advantages, including the capacity to reduce your risk of developing cancer or heart disease. In addition, they’ve been proven to improve the health of your gastrointestinal tract, promote weight loss, and lower the risk of developing diabetes. Dietitians recommend them to everyone, regardless of age or lifestyle.

Healthy Fats

A great way to shed weight is to indulge in delicious foods and add healthy fats to your diet after having children. While it is important to stay clear of foods that are high in saturated or trans fats, you’ll also want to include plenty of healthful unsaturated fats in your diet.

Consuming fats is a crucial aspect of a healthy diet. It can lower cholesterol and improve your heart health. In addition to lowering LDL, monounsaturated and polyunsaturated fats increase HDL while decreasing the amount of triglycerides.

There are a variety of healthy sources for fats in nature. You can find healthy fats in seeds, nuts as well as fish and vegetable oils such as olive oil, canola and corn.

The American Heart Association recommends limiting your intake of saturated fats, which are solid at room temperature, and opting for polyunsaturated or monounsaturated fats instead. Saturated fats can be found in butter, meat, dairy products and foods that are fried.

But they should be limited to not more than 5 percent of your total daily calories and 13 grams per day for a diet with 2,000 calories.

If you want a healthier saturated fat alternative, look into coconut oil grass-fed beef or lamb extra-virgin butter, ghee and extra-virgin butter as well as avocados. Be sure to select organic non-GMO varieties of these fats when you can.

You can also eat plenty of omega-3 fatty acids which can reduce inflammation, fight triglycerides and lower cholesterol. Omega-3s are found in walnuts, salmon, and flax seed.

A moderate amount of fat in your diet can make you feel satisfied and reduce your cravings. A high intake of fat can cause weight gain and a larger belly size.
